Hoodwink

/ˈhʊd.wɪŋk/

verb

  1. To deceive by disguise; to dupe, bewile, mislead.

  2. To cover the eyes with a hood; to blindfold.

  3. To overshadow something in a way that one is blind or oblivious to it.
